Top 7 Characteristics of Great AI-Powered Customer Service in Financial Services

Table of Content

In financial services, trust is everything. Whether it’s approving a home loan, handling a disputed transaction, or onboarding a new customer, every interaction counts. And now, with AI stepping in, the expectations have changed. Financial institutions aren’t just expected to be fast. They need to be accurate, empathetic, available 24x7—and most importantly, human. Or at least, human-like.

But what separates average customer service from great, AI-powered customer service?

In this blog, we break down 7 defining characteristics of top-tier AI customer service for banks, lenders, NBFCs, and fintech brands.

1. Availability Without Gaps: 24x7, Omnichannel Support

Customers want answers now. Whether it’s 2 PM or 2 AM.

With AI agents on platforms like WhatsApp, website chat, and mobile apps, financial brands can offer continuous assistance for:

  • Checking loan eligibility
  • Tracking EMI payment due dates
  • Understanding credit card charges
  • Blocking lost cards or reporting fraud

Why It Matters:
Always-on support means higher satisfaction, fewer missed opportunities, and faster resolution times—without hiring overnight teams.

2. Speed with Accuracy: Resolve Queries in Real-Time

Speed is good, but accuracy is non-negotiable—especially in finance.

AI-powered bots must handle complex queries like:

  • “What’s the interest on my current home loan?”
  • “Can I foreclose my personal loan without charges?”
  • “Why was ₹2,000 deducted yesterday?”

With real-time API integrations, AI agents fetch data instantly, validate user identity securely, and respond with precision.

Why It Matters:
Quick and correct answers prevent customer frustration and build long-term trust.

3. Conversational, Not Robotic: NLP at Its Core

Today’s financial customers expect bots that understand them—not just reply with canned responses.

Advanced bots use Natural Language Processing (NLP) to decode intent, even from informal inputs:

  • “My EMI bounced, what should I do?”
  • “Need a top-up loan urgently”
  • “Hey, card blocked… fix please?”

The bot responds like a trained human rep would—with clarity, empathy, and action.

Why It Matters:
When customers feel heard—even by a bot—they’re more likely to stay loyal and complete the journey.

4. Proactive Communication: Don’t Wait for a Complaint

Top AI bots don’t just wait for users to ask questions. They take initiative.

For example:

  • Sending EMI reminders with payment links
  • Notifying users of suspicious transactions
  • Offering personal finance tips based on spending trends

Proactive, relevant nudges reduce churn and position your brand as helpful—not just reactive.

Why It Matters:
Being proactive shows that your brand cares. And when you reach customers before they complain, it prevents negative sentiment.

5. Personalization at Scale: Every Customer Feels Known

Your bot shouldn’t treat a 55-year-old fixed-deposit holder the same as a 25-year-old first-time investor.

With CRM integration, AI agents can personalize:

  • Greetings by name and preferred language
  • Recommendations based on financial behavior
  • FAQs based on products owned (e.g., "You have a Bajaj Finance EMI Card...")

Why It Matters:
Personalized service boosts satisfaction, increases upsell opportunities, and enhances perceived value.

6. Seamless Handover to Humans: Know When to Escalate

Not every issue can or should be solved by a bot.

Top AI agents understand when to step aside:

  • Fraud reports
  • Loan foreclosure disputes
  • KYC exceptions

They can instantly route queries to a live agent, along with the chat context, user ID, and previous steps.

Why It Matters:
Hybrid customer service—AI + human—ensures no customer ever hits a dead-end.

7. Data-Driven Improvement: Learn and Evolve Constantly

Great AI customer service isn’t static.

It:

  • Tracks which flows work best
  • Identifies drop-off points
  • Improves via feedback (“Was this helpful?”)
  • Adapts to new compliance policies

Bonus: Why Financial Services Need AI Now More Than Ever

  • Regulations Are Changing: KYC, consent, and audit trails are a must.
  • Customers Are Mobile-First: Nobody wants to visit a branch or wait on hold.
  • Costs Are Climbing: AI cuts support cost per ticket by up to 70%.
  • Trust Is Fragile: Missteps during onboarding or claims lead to instant churn.

Final Thoughts:

AI is not here to replace human service in finance. It’s here to enhance it.

By focusing on the right characteristics—like availability, empathy, accuracy, and personalization—financial brands can turn customer service into a growth engine.

Whether you’re an NBFC, insurer, bank, or fintech startup, AI-powered chat on platforms like WhatsApp can deliver better outcomes for both your users and your bottom line.
